网站大量收购闲置独家精品文档,联系QQ:2885784924

[课程设计]等精度频计.doc

  1. 1、本文档共13页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
[课程设计]等精度频计

等精度频率计 摘 要:本文设计的频率计将8051微处理器的智能特性与数字逻辑器件相结合,采用硬 件逻辑与软件指令巧妙配合的智能闸门控制方式,实现了0.1~10MHz范围内的等精度无档切换测量功能,精度可达0.0001。 关键词:等精度;高精度;频率计;智能仪表。 正文目录 一、概述 3 八、实验原理 3 1.测量频率的工作原理 3 2.提高精度的工作原理 3 3.计数器的工作原理 4 4.放大与整形原理 5 5.LCD的工作原理 5 三、硬件电路 6 四、软件程序 6 五、实验数据与数据分析 12 1.基数据测量结果 12 2.数据分析 12 六、误差分析 12 七、总结分析与结论 13 八、参考文献 13 一.概述 频率计是用来测量信号频率或周期的仪器,在工程领域有广泛的应用。设计频率计一般有两种方案。一种是专用芯片,如利用MAXIM 公司的ICM7240实现。其特点是简单易行,其最高计数频率是15MHz,而且测量精度也受到芯片本身的限制;另一种方案是以单片机为主再附加一些逻辑电路。一般最常用的方法是用一个T/C通道作为定时器,另一个T/C通道作为计数器,定时时间到产生中断,在中断服务程序中处理计数结果,求出频率。 本文设计的频率计是按第二个方案设计的:将8051微处理器的智能特性与数字逻辑器件相结合,采用硬件逻辑与软件指令巧妙配合的智能闸门控制方式,实现了0.1~10MHz范围内的等精度无档切换测量功能,精度可达0.0001。 二.实验原理 1.测量频率的工作原理 将两个T/C通道都设置为计数器方式,其中由记数器1对标准2M脉冲(从单片机8051的ALE脚引出)经两片74LS161芯片进行32分频后由CPU的T/C1通道进行记数;待测信号经74LS161芯片进行256分频后,经二选一通道选择器后由CPU的T/C0通道进行计数。闸门开通期间两计数器进行计数,而关闭期间停止计数。如果设各通道计数满产生的中断次数分别为v和w,外部分频计数器结果为nbz和ncs,设通道1计数结果为mbz,通道0计数结果为mcs,则标准信号的计数脉冲累计结果为: mbz=v*65536*32+TH0*256*32+TL0*32+nbz 待测信号经过分频和未经分频的的计数脉冲累计结果为: mcs=w*65536*256+TH0*65536+TL0*256+ndc (经过分频) mcs=w*65536+TH0*256+TL0 (未经分频) 而实际上,当高频信号产生中断的时候就立刻终止计数,因此待测信号不会产生中断,故待测信号经过分频和未经分频的的计数脉冲累计结果也可以写成: mcs=TH0*65536+TL0*256+ndc (经过分频) mcs=TH0*256+TL0 (未经分频) 因标准信号频率为2MHz,故可计算出待测信号的频率为: F=(mcs/mbz)*2000000Hz 2.提高精度的工作原理 提高频率测量精度的关键因素是保证闸门的开启与关闭必须与被测信号保持严格的同步,即在被测信号某一周期的上升沿(或下降沿)开启闸门,而在另一周期的上升沿(或下降沿)关闭闸门,这样才能确保采样一个或几个完整的信号周期,这一点对于低频段尤为重要。采样一个完整周期的示意图如图一所示。 图一 采样一个完整周期示意图 本系统通过D触发器、单片机软件指令巧妙配合共同完成这一任务。标准信号源直接取自微处理器的频率为12M的晶振经6分频后在ALE脚输出的脉冲,频率为2MHz。而12MHz晶振频率的51系列单片机所能记数的最高频率只能达到500KHz,因而考虑到要测量高达10MHz的高频信号必须经过分频器进行分频处理。 如图二所示,标准信号的待测信号是完全同步的。 图二 D触发器控制信号同步 3.计数器的工作原理 当待测信号为高频时,数据选择器选择经256分频的信号,进入T/C0通道;当待测信号为低频时,数据选择器选择未经分频的信号,进入T/C0通道。与此同时标准信号经32分频进入T/C1通道。 如图三、图四所示: 图三 标准信号32分频 图四 待测信号256分频,二选一数据选择 4.放大与整形原理 由于待测信号的幅度和频率的大小、以及信号波的类型未知,故待测信号必须先经过放大和整形,使之成为幅值在3——5V之间的脉冲波,以便正确测量频率。 图五 放大与整形 5.LCD的工作原理 单片机中的WR、RD和P2.7控制LCD使能E,P2.6 和P2.5分别控制读/写R/W和寄存器选择RS。 如图六所示 图六 LCD原理与接口 三.硬件电路 四.软件程序 #includestdio.h #includereg51.h #includemath.h #includeabsacc.h #define lcdxs XBYTE[0xdfff] #def

文档评论(0)

xcs88858 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

版权声明书
用户编号:8130065136000003

1亿VIP精品文档

相关文档